New York: American Heritage Publishing, 1966. First edition. Hardcover. As New. New York: American Heritage Publishing, 1966. First edition. As New. American Heritage Publishing, 1966. Book Condition: AS NEW. First Edition. Decorative Gilt Titles. Volume VIII, Number 2. Articles Include: The Age of Charlemagne. The Belly Dance. The Corn of Coxcatlan. A New Look at Audubon.
